Product Description

Product Description

When it releases this fall, Rapunzel (new title forthcoming) will be the 50th animated feature produced by Walt Disney Animated Studios. Featuring the stunning concept art behind the newest Disney masterpiece-from sketches and character designs to storyboards and color scripts-The Art of Rapunzel also gives readers an inside look at the film's fascinating history, which began over sixty-five years ago with Walt Disney's early explorations in the fairy tale.

About the Author

Jeff Kurtti is the author of more than 20 books including The Art of the Princess and the Frog. He is an author, writer, and consultant in the motion picture, theater, and themed-entertainment industries. Nathan Greno arrived at Walt Disney Animation Studios in 1996 and has since served in a variety of capacities on the films Mulan, Brother Bear, Meet the Robinsons, and Bolt (head of story). He resides in Glendale, CA. Byron Howard joined Walt Disney Feature Animation in April 1994 and has worked on such films as Mulan, the animated short 'John Henry,' Lilo & Stitch, Brother Bear, and Bolt (co-director). Howard currently resides in Glendale, California. John Lasseter is a two-time Academy Award-winning director and the chief creative officer at Pixar and Walt Disney Animation Studios.

Enchanting. 13 Jun 2011
Format:Hardcover
First watching this film I was blown away by the colour and atmosphere, and the book is no different.

The character illustrations are raw and expressive, making the book seem very dynamic and gives you a real walkthrough of how they came to be and reasons for them to be in the film. Glen Keane's traditional pencil sketches are littered throughout the book to break up the digital images. The book itself draws you into this world with wonderful renditions of the environment, even the inside of the tower and the paintings that the character creates herself.

In terms of reading the beginning is a little long winded, a foreword, history of the tale and then pages that explore shapes all a bit unescessay, interesting but it could have been cut back to something shorter and the pages used for something else.

The quality of the book is brilliant, the images are bright and vibrant and well layed out. Overall a good buy!

Hair raising! 2 Nov 2011
By Tenchi
Format:Hardcover
Shames me to say, I only just watched this movie for the first time last week. I loved it instantly, the art, the animation and music was amazing. I was then hoping there would be an artbook and fortunately it seems like the more art driven movies are always supplemented by artbooks.

My book was the hardback version, I try to always get hardback, I think in the long run they will last longer. And this one seems to be of good quality. There are lots of great artwork in the form of concepts, storyboard and some mood pictures. As this is a 3D animation, I do think the 3D artists are not represented here adequately. Some renders of their pre-production final sculpts or wires in whatever 3D scultping modeling package they use wouldn't have gone amiss.

Overall this is a good book, lots of pictures and a good balance with the right amount of accompanying text. A fine addition to my collection of artbooks ^_^'
